Changpeng Zhao
Summary
Changpeng Zhao (CZ), born February 10, 1977, is the founder and former CEO of Binance, the world's larg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ume. On November 21, 2023, Zhao pleaded guilty to a federal charge of failing to implement an effective anti-money laundering (AML) program under the Bank Secrecy Act, as part of a landmark $4.3 billion resolution between Binance and U.S. federal regulators. He was sentenced to four months in federal prison in April 2024, served that term, and was subsequently pardoned by President Donald Trump in October 2025.

2017-07-01
Binance launched; becomes world's largest crypto exchange by trading volume within 180 days
2023-03-27
CFTC files civil enforcement action against Binance and Zhao for willful evasion of the Commodity Exchange Act and illegal derivatives exchange operation
2023-11-21
Zhao pleads guilty in Seattle federal court to Bank Secrecy Act violation; Binance settles with DOJ, FinCEN, OFAC, and CFTC for combined penalties exceeding $4.3 billion; Zhao resigns as Binance CEO
2024-04-30
U.S. District Judge Richard Jones sentences Zhao to four months in federal prison, below the three-year term sought by prosecutors; personal fine of $50 million
2024-06-03
Zhao reports to federal prison facility in Lompoc, California
2024-09-27
Zhao released from federal custody two days ahead of scheduled release date
